
Green Ting™ Sockett® Assembly Directions
For this Ting sock puppet project you will need:
-Ting™ Sockett® Kit
-*craft scissors
-*glue gun/glue (Aileen's Tacky glue is the ONLY cold glue substitute that will work. Although it will not work as well as hot glue. Do Not use Elmers or any other "school glue")
*Supervise children when these items are in use.
For BEST results:
- Sort the pieces and read through all of the directions at least once before begining assembly.
- Assemble all the parts before gluing them to the puppet.
- Practice placing parts before gluing them to the puppet so they go exactly where you want them to.
- Use the included chalk to mark placement when necessary.
- Keep in mind that hot glue dries very quickly. Use small drops of glue and glue as you go. This will be illustrated in different sections of the directions.
- Have Fun!!
ASSEMBLY:
EARS: Make sure Ears are facing in the correct direction before you begin [1]. Glue Inner Ear to Outer Ear. Start at the top [2] and work your way down [3]. Glue the decorative Spots to one Ear [4] Repeat on second Ear. [5].
EYES: {*Hint* Make sure Eyes Bases are facing the proper direction before you glue. If you reverse the Eye order they will not fit on your puppet properly! [1] }
Good eye contact is the secret to an engaging puppet! The bestway to achieve good eye contact is to triangulate the pupil. This means avoid gluing the pupils dead center in the whites. Rather, place them ever so slightly towards the inner edge [2]. This will form an invisible triangle with the puppet's "nose". Remember, Do Not add any glue until you have determined your desired pupil placement!
PLACEMENT: Put the sock all the way on your hand and make 2 chalk marks just Below your knuckles, about 1" apart. Make another 2 chalk marks on your finger joints between the Ear marks [1]. Put a few drops of glue along the upper edge of the Inner Ear [2]. Adhere to Ear chalk marks [3].
EYE PLACEMENT: Put a few drops of glue on the front of the Right Eye tab [1]. Adhere to chalk mark & repeat with Left Eye [2]. Glue an Eye Pom to the tab [3]. Glue Eye to Pom [4-5]. Repeat [6].
HAIR TUFT: Put a few drops of glue on the back of the Hair Tuft on the top 1/3 only [1]. Glue the tuft between the Ears. Then glue down the rest [2].
